Post by grandmasterwang on Jan 4, 2016 13:52:18 GMT
I really like what you did with your Reaper Bone Giant. I have that one as well and I'm struggling to figure out what to do with it's base. Your's looks great! I might have to do something similar. Two question: Why the A-rock base? What is the base size supposed to be? They don't specify a base size in Monstrous Arcanum if i recall but it is supposed to be a large monster and can be used as a 500 point version (or more if you give it wizard levels. I just use mine as a 275 point pick. I used the big base for a couple reasons. It gave me space to put the rock bit (from LOTR watcher in the water kit) to prop up the weighted arm which sagged so much. Some reaper models i just use the Bones original base but the weighted arm basically toppled the model forwards and made the pose goofy in a way i didn't like. The second and probably main reason is i couldn't get it on a chariot or even 100x60 base facing forwards with no base overhang from the original Bones base. I didn't want to trim the attached base down so the Arachnarok base was the best solution for me. I am happy with the final result as the big guy now has the stability i require and looks imposing on his big base. Normally he gets used as an ally for Vampire Counts or Tomb Kings. Post by grandmasterwang on Jan 4, 2016 16:11:33 GMT
Btw Mottdon regarding the Reaper Bone Giant's base i now remember a forgeworld representative was asked if the Necrofex was being developed (it wasnt unfortunately ) and which base was best used for a Necrofex Colossus conversion and they advised by email to use the same 150x100 base as used for a Kdaii Destroyer so that may also have had some bearing on my choosing the Arachnarok base. I mainly choose it for aesthetics though. As you can see I'm not one to stick to 'official' bases.
